Motorcycle Accident in Colorado: 5 Mistakes That Can Sabotage Your Claim
Motorcycle accidents can be devastating, leading to serious injuries and complex legal battles. If you've been in a motorcycle accident in Colorado, it's crucial to avoid common mistakes that can sabotage your personal injury claim. Firstly, failing to seek medical attention promptly can undermine your claim. Even if you think your injuries are minor, it's essential to get checked out by a healthcare professional. This documentation will be crucial in demonstrating the extent of your injuries and the impact on your life.
Secondly, not gathering sufficient evidence at the scene can make it harder to prove your case. Be sure to take photos of the accident, the damage to your motorcycle, and any relevant road conditions. Collect contact information from witnesses who may be able to corroborate your account.
Another common mistake is talking to the insurance company without guidance. Insurance adjusters may try to get you to make statements that could be used against you. It's best to consult with an experienced personal injury attorney before engaging with the insurance company.
Neglecting to keep detailed records of your medical treatment, lost wages, and other expenses related to the accident can also weaken your claim. Meticulous documentation will help demonstrate the full extent of your damages.
Finally, missing deadlines for filing your claim can result in your case being dismissed altogether. Colorado has strict statutes of limitations, so it's crucial to work with a lawyer who can ensure your claim is filed within the appropriate timeframe.
